On Jan. 1, 1984, the Bell System was broken into seven "Baby Bells" including
US WEST, which provided local services. AT&T continued to provide long-distance services.
Lawsuits from MCI challenging the Bell monopoly hastened the breakup of the
Bell System. MCI originally entered the intercity long-distance market using
microwave transmission facilities.
Cable television networks eventually allowed cable companies to compete directly
for local telephone and internet services with the Baby Bells.
Competition and cost-effective services led to rapid growth of telecommunications
employment in Colorado, reaching a peak of more than 46 thousand employees in
2001. This poster was produced in the 1980s.

Cellular networks have sprung up around the world, often where landline services
had never existed. In Colorado cellular transmission towers are sometimes disguised
as trees.
Mainframe computer manufacturers, dominated by IBM, in the late 1950s started
producing large computing machines for business use. Modern telephone switching
equipment is all computers, like this Nortel DMS-100 tandem switch.
The size and cost of computing hardware has gone down drastically over the last
40 years while computing capacity has grown rapidly. Gordon E. Moore, co-founder
of Intel company and creator of the 1965 Moore's Law, correctly forecast that
computing capability would double every two years while cost remains constant
through doubling of transistors on an integrated circuit.
More than 4.6 billion customers subscribe to cellular service worldwide. The pace of development of cellular networks and handsets has been breathtaking.

Competition follows Bell breakup
Telecommunications in the United States had for decades been considered a "natural monopoly." Bell System investment seemed so large that it would be impossible for another provider to compete. In the late 1960s and 1970s MCI did just that. Lawsuits brought by MCI and the U.S. Justice Department led in 1984 to breaking up the Bell System into seven regional "Baby Bells." Competition then brought a global explosion in invention of new ways to communicate.
Call anyplace, anytime
The development of cellular networks and cell phones meant communications could take place anyplace, anytime. Using intelligent devices with internet access, you can email and text on a completely mobile basis. The world has become a smaller place.
